[PATCH] hostap update

Firmware seems to be getting into odd state in host_roaming mode 2
when hostscan is used without join command, so try to fix this by
re-joining the current AP. This does not actually trigger a new
association if the current AP is still in the scan results.

This makes background scans (iwlist wlan0 scan) not to break data
connection when in host_roaming 2 mode, e.g., when using wpa_supplicant.
